Amosun will soon join my campaign team – Dapo Abiodun

The governorship candidate of the All Progressive Congress (APC) in Ogun State, Dapo Abiodun, on Tuesday, said Governor Ibikunle Amosun will be part of his campaign team, in spite of Mr Amosun’s grouses against the party.

Mr Abiodun stated this while addressing a press conference at his Iperu-Remo home, where he presented his running mate, Noimot Salako-Oyedele, and his manifesto for the 2019 election.

He expressed optimism that as soon as he kickstarts his campaign, the governor would be engaged in it.

Mr Amosun has been at loggerheads with the APC leadership over the rejection of his preferred candidate, Adekunle Akinlade, who has since defected to the All Progressives Movement (APM) and secured the governorship ticket of the party.

The governor, who disclosed that he visited the party leadership 28 times to lobby for the APC ticket for Mr Akinlade but to no avail, has since declared that he would support Mr Akinlade during the election.

However, Mr Abiodun at the press conference maintained that Mr Amosun remains a member of the APC and a leader who is well respected and also believes in the party.

He said the outgoing governor would be glad that his party, the APC, wins the elections across the state.

Mr Amosun is himself running for the Senate on the ticket of the APC, although most of his loyalists have moved over to the APM.

Speaking on the crisis in the APC, Mr Abiodun said it was not unusual for such to happen but expressed optimism that it would soon fade away, as the party has already put a mechanism in place to resolve all differences.

‘’It is not unusual to have internal wrangling. The mechanism has been put in place by the party to resolve all outstanding issues. I am confident that all issues will be resolved. It is just a matter of time as the election draws nearer,” the ruling party’s candidate said.
